Guitar Hero World Tour's Dollar Sales More Than Double Rock Band 2

October was a pretty impressive month for the video game industry considering the overall economic environment in the U.S. Although neither Guitar Hero nor Rock Band made it into the NPD's top 10 selling games for the month, the two popular music franchises still helped boost sales overall. Guitar Hero World Tour placed 11th, 12th and 20th on the Xbox 360, Wii, and PS3, respectively, while Rock Band 2 for PS3 placed 16th.

What's more interesting, however, is a direct dollar sales comparison. According to data provided by Deutsche Bank Securities, Activision's Guitar Hero easily outsold MTV's Rock Band 2 (distributed by EA). Sales for Guitar Hero totaled $67 million for the month of October compared to just $27 million for Rock Band 2.
